How to obtain a Flimsy Axe in Animal Crossing

The Flimsy Axe, the weakest, is the first axe a player gets in Animal Crossing, although later a player will use the regular axe which can be easily obtained.

Shortly after arriving on your island, you will receive your first axe. To obtain it you need to collect a few bugs and fish then head over to Tom Nook’s Resident Service tent and talk to him or you can choose from the prompt saying that you found creatures. Donate two of them to Tom and in return, he will reward you by giving you the Flimsy Axe DIY recipe. The two creatures cannot be duplicates.

The Flimsy Axe can now be crafted from:

  • x5 Tree Branches
  • x1 Stone

With the Flimsy Axe, you can chop trees for wood required for crafting other items such as the Standard Axe and other Axes.

Also, the Flimsy Axe can be obtained by purchasing it at the general store.

Pro Tip! The Flimsy Axe can be used a total of 40 times before it breaks.


How to obtain a Standard Axe

A Standard Axe is a sturdier and more robust axe compared to the Flimsy Axe. With time, a player can make a studier axe in the game. To craft the Standard Axe, you’ll need:

  • x1 Flimsy Axe
  • x1 Iron Nugget
  • x3 Wood

You will need to obtain the recipe for the Axe from the Pretty Good Tools Recipes item. This item is purchased for 3,000 Nook Miles at the Nook Stop terminal. Initially, you need to have paid a 5,000 Nook Miles fee to Tom Nook to continue with your recipe purchase.

As an option besides crafting, The Standard Axe can be purchased in Animal Crossing from Nook’s Cranny for 2500 Bells.

A Standard Axe is capable of fully cutting trees down after a few swings unlike its earlier predecessor the Flimsy axe.

How to obtain a Gold Axe

To get the Golden Axe in Animal Crossing: New Horizons, you will need to have broken 100 axes in total. For this, the recipe for the Golden Axe will be available. From the recipe you will need to find:

  • x1 Golden Nugget
  • x1 Regular Axe

Combine the Golden Nugget with the Regular Axe at the crafting table to come up with a Gold Axe.
